Accommodation
The Cornishman Inn offers 11 newly refurbished ensuite rooms, featuring double, king, and family options. Each room is appointed with handmade beds, modern televisions, and complimentary English breakfast. This variety ensures guests have multiple choices to suit their specific needs while staying close to local attractions.

Tintagel Castle
8 minutes' walk
Ruins of Tintagel Castle offer stunning coastal views and rich history, linked to the legend of King Arthur.
St Materiana's Church
8 minutes' walk
A beautiful Norman church featuring intricate architecture and a serene atmosphere, perfect for quiet reflection.
Merlin's Cave
10 minutes' walk
A natural cave beneath Tintagel Castle, steeped in Arthurian legend and accessible at low tide for exploration.
St Nectan's Glen
25 minutes walking
An enchanting woodland valley with a stunning waterfall, ideal for peaceful hikes and picnics in nature.

FAQs
About The Cornishman Inn
What is the check-in and check-out policy at The Cornishman Inn?
Check-in is from 16:00 and check-out is by 10:30.
Is parking available at The Cornishman Inn?
Free public parking is available on-site without reservation.
What room amenities does The Cornishman Inn provide?
Rooms feature a flat-screen TV, tea and coffee making facilities, complimentary toiletries, and hairdryers.
What are the breakfast offerings at The Cornishman Inn?
Breakfast includes a selection of cereals, juice, tea/coffee, toast, preserves, and a full English breakfast.
Which attractions are near The Cornishman Inn?
Nearby attractions include Tintagel Castle (0.3 km), Merlin's Cave (0.5 km), and Boscastle (5 km).
